
A tragic incident unfolded on Christmas Day at a Whitehaven apartment complex, culminating in the death of one man and the detention of five suspects. According to Action News 5, Memphis Police responded to a shooting at Blueberry Hill at the Winchester Grove Apartments after 4 p.m. They arrived to witness a suspect vehicle departing the scene, leading to a pursuit that ended with the five individuals abandoning their car and fleeing on foot near Gill and Elvis Presley Boulevard.
The chase didn't last long, as the police managed to detain all five suspects shortly after, bailed, and ran from the car about four miles north. Following the incident, a heavy law enforcement presence, along with uniformed members of the National Guard, was reported at the complex by Action News 5. Meanwhile, at approximately 4:28 p.m., officers were dispatched to a local hospital upon the arrival of a gunshot victim, who, according to police, was pronounced dead shortly after and had been linked to the earlier shooting.
FOX13 Memphis details that the victim had been transported to the hospital by private vehicle, succumbing to his wounds and later declared deceased. The Memphis Police Department confirmed that the man had been involved in the Whitehaven apartment complex shooting.
The Memphis Police's ongoing investigation into the incident has not revealed any motives or the names of the individuals involved yet. Departing the area of Gill and Elvis Presley Boulevard, the suspects' vehicle was seen by officers, as stated by WREG News. Officers then detained the five suspects who had fled the vehicle. Additional information about the suspects or the charges they may be facing remains undisclosed at this time.
